How do I change the battery?
If your key fob is no longer locks or unlocks your car it is possible that it is time to replace the battery. The battery can be replaced with a flathead screwdriver plastic pry bar, or other small tools. Locate the small slot that houses the backup/emergency key fob made of metal. Use the blade of a screwdriver or a prybar tool into the slot and gently pry the rear of the fob. Once the fob has been opened find the CR2032 battery and remove it. Replace the battery in its place and snap the fob back together.
Note: Some older Volvo models have an entirely different type of battery which is the CR2025. CR2025 batteries have a thickness of 7 tenths one millimeter lower than a CR2032 and you'll have to be extra cautious when replacing your battery.

The key fob you have is equipped with a transponder, which has been programmed for your Volvo. When you insert the key fob into the ignition barrel, the transponder chip reads the code and compares it to the one that is stored in the start inhibitor module of your car. If the codes don't match, your car won't start. This is an important security measure that stops your Volvo from starting if the wrong key is used.
